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Barasingha | Citron Plume |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Artiodactyla (Even-toed Ungulates) |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) |
| Family | Cervidae (Deer) | Pterophoridae |
| Genus | Rucervus | Hellinsia |
| Species | Rucervus duvaucelii | Hellinsia carphodactyla |
